Follow-up Comment #10, bug #20511 (project lwip):
If we receive whole sized packet, it will be trimmed till window size.
If client application do not receive data,
with one byte probe we receive window update. (Window now one byte less).
And this one byte will be added to the receive queue.
In worst case we can have 100 packets...
>> Persist timer is always bounded between 5 and 60 seconds
>Do you have a reference for that? RFC793 or 1122 don't mention this bound as
far as I could see.
At least Stevens say about that.
